Lessons Learned from Past Incidents
History is often our greatest teacher, and the lessons learned from past aviation incidents are directly relevant to understanding and preventing future tragedies like the Ahmedabad plane crash. Aviation safety is built upon a foundation of meticulous investigation and the implementation of corrective actions. Whenever a plane crash occurs, investigative bodies meticulously analyze the sequence of events, the contributing factors, and the performance of safety systems. Key takeaways from previous accidents often lead to significant advancements in aircraft design, such as improved engine reliability, more robust airframe structures, and enhanced emergency systems. Pilot training programs are also continually refined, incorporating lessons learned about crew resource management, decision-making under pressure, and handling emergencies. Air traffic control procedures are regularly reviewed and updated to ensure efficient and safe management of airspace. The development of technologies like sophisticated weather radar and advanced navigation systems stems directly from the need to mitigate risks identified in past accidents. Furthermore, regulatory frameworks are strengthened, with authorities like the DGCA continuously updating standards for aircraft maintenance, operational procedures, and pilot licensing. Each incident, while tragic, contributes to a growing body of knowledge that helps the global aviation community become safer. By studying the causes and consequences of past crashes, we can better anticipate potential risks and implement proactive measures to avert them. This continuous cycle of learning, adaptation, and rigorous oversight is what drives aviation safety forward, making air travel one of the safest modes of transportation available today.
